Månad: juni 2023

Så här skapar du en webbplats i WordPress

WordPress är ett innehållshanteringssystem (CMS) som gör att du kan skapa en webbplats eller blogg. Det är det mest populära CMS-systemet i världen, med nästan 60 procent av alla webbplatser som använder det. Detta beror till stor del på dess flexibilitet, som gör det möjligt att bygga allt från e-handelskraftverk till enkla personliga bloggar.

När du först loggar in på wordpress kommer instrumentpanelen att välkomna dig med snabb åtkomst till webbplatsens verktyg. Det här är platsen där du kommer att kunna hantera sidor, lägga till nytt innehåll och finjustera din webbplats för ultimat funktionalitet. När du har hittat ett tema som du gillar och skapat ditt innehåll kan du klicka på knappen ”Publicera” för att göra det live. Detta kommer också att spara din sida eller inlägg till utkastskön, vilket innebär att du kan fortsätta arbeta på det vid ett senare tillfälle.

I sidofältet till vänster ser du sedan ett antal olika alternativ för att hantera din webbplats. Det första alternativet är Webbplatsinställningar, där du kan välja ett webbplatsnamn och ange en beskrivning av din webbplats. Detta är vad som kommer att visas på webbplatsens titelfält, samt den tagline som visas i människors webbläsarflikar när de besöker din webbplats. Du kan också ställa in ett standardspråk och en tidszon i det här avsnittet, samt välja om du vill aktivera Multisite och inaktivera WordPress Cron.

Hur WordPress-teman kan hjälpa dig att attrahera fler besökare

Ett WordPress-tema är grunden för din webbplats design och funktionalitet. Det bestämmer allt från webbplatsens färgpalett till layouten på dess sidor. Men det är också mer än bara ett designverktyg; rätt tema kan hjälpa dig att locka fler besökare och växa ditt företag. WordPress-teman är samlingar av olika filer som arbetar tillsammans för att skapa webbplatsens utseende och känsla. De innehåller mallfiler som styr layouten för varje sida på din webbplats, samt specialsidor som sökresultat och 404-sidor (om din webbplats använder ett e-handelsplugin). Ett tema innehåller också en uppsättning CSS-formatmallar som styr hur de olika elementen på din webbplats visas.

De bästa wordpress-temana ger ett enkelt sätt att skapa en responsiv och engagerande webbplats utan behov av ytterligare programvara eller plugins. De är lätta, expanderbara och robusta nog att stödja behoven hos alla typer av företag eller innehållswebbplatser. Dessutom kommer de med inbyggda funktioner som sociala delningsknappar, widgetar för relaterade inlägg och mer. Att välja rätt wordpress-tema handlar om att fastställa dina unika krav och budget. Ett gratis tema kan vara det perfekta valet om du letar efter något grundläggande, medan premiumteman erbjuder mer avancerade anpassningsalternativ och funktionalitet.

Astra är ett flexibelt WordPress-tema som fungerar med alla populära sidbyggarplugins. Det innehåller också flera startsidor som hjälper dig att komma igång med ditt företag, blogg eller WooCommerce-butik. Temat är SEO-optimerat och innehåller en komplett uppsättning funktioner, inklusive sidrubriker, separata bloggsidolayouter, Google Fonts, obegränsade färganpassningsalternativ och mer.

Hur man blir en WordPress-utvecklare

Att bli wordpress-utvecklare kan verka ouppnåeligt till en början, men om du är villig att lägga ner tid och ansträngning kan det vara ett otroligt givande karriärval. Det finns många saker att tänka på, men när du väl har kommit igång bör det inte vara så svårt som du kanske tror. Det första steget är att bekanta dig med WordPress. Det finns en mängd olika online-resurser som hjälper dig att komma igång, inklusive den officiella codexen för WordPress och WordPress. Du kan också hitta gratis eller billiga utbildningskurser om WordPress och relaterade ämnen, vilket kommer att vara till hjälp för att bygga upp din kompetens.

När du har fått ett fast grepp om grunderna i WordPress är det dags att börja fundera på mer avancerade funktioner. Ett av de vanligaste sätten att göra detta är genom plugins, som gör att du kan ändra en webbplats utan att röra kärnkoden. För att kunna skapa ditt eget plugin måste du ha en gedigen förståelse för PHP-krokar. Det finns ett antal tutorials om detta ämne, och du kan till och med prova på att skapa ditt eget plugin med hjälp av ett WordPress-arkiv.

När du har fått en bra nivå av erfarenhet av WordPress och dess plugins kan du börja bygga en portfölj som du kan använda för att få kunder. Detta är särskilt viktigt när du letar efter ett heltidsjobb, eftersom arbetsgivare kommer att vilja se bevis på dina färdigheter. Att ha en stark portfölj kan också hjälpa dig att sticka ut från andra kandidater, så se till att den innehåller exempel på ditt bästa arbete.

Flexibla programmerings- och kodningsfärdigheter

Webbutveckling är en snabbväxande karriär som ger teknikproffs chansen att flexa programmerings- och kodningsfärdigheter samtidigt som de skapar webbplatser som kunderna kan använda. I ett område där webbplatser kan göra eller bryta företag, utvecklare ofta befinner sig jonglera flera projekt samtidigt, vilket kräver att de är organiserade och fokuserade. Enligt Bureau of Labor Statistics förväntas jobb för webbutvecklare växa med 23 procent mellan 2021 och 2031 – snabbare än de flesta andra yrken.

Det finns några viktiga färdigheter som skiljer en webbutvecklare från andra i branschen. Först och främst är starka kodningsförmågor kritiska. Programmerare måste behärska språk som HTML och CSS, som ger struktur åt den främre delen av en webbplats. De måste också förstå back-end-kodning, som ansvarar för de data som driver webbplatsen. En webbutvecklares jobb kräver ett öga för detaljer och en förmåga att skapa estetiskt tilltalande och funktionella webbplatser. Oavsett om man utformar en webbplats från grunden eller uppdaterar en befintlig, bör utvecklare vara bekanta med designprinciper, bästa praxis för användarupplevelse och sökmotoroptimering. De bör också kunna kommunicera med teammedlemmar och kunder om sin design.

En bra webbutvecklare bör vara villig att lära sig nya saker och hålla sig uppdaterad om de senaste tekniktrenderna. När webbläsarna förändras och nya kodningsspråk dyker upp måste utvecklarna vara villiga att lära sig och anpassa sig. De bör också vara beredda på utmaningar som uppstår under kodningsprocessen, till exempel buggar och fel.

Varför ta kurser i webbutveckling?

Det finns många vägar till webbutveckling – en CS-examen, självstudier och kodningsläger är alla bra alternativ. Oavsett om du bestämmer dig för att ta en kurs eller gå ett personligt fördjupningsprogram, se till att du hittar rätt passform för dina personliga och professionella mål. Att ha en efterfrågad kompetens kan öppna dörrar inom många branscher, från nystartade företag till etablerade teknikföretag inom hälso- och sjukvård, finans, kreativa byråer och den offentliga sektorn. Med tillväxten av webbapplikationer har det aldrig funnits en bättre tid att lära sig webbutveckling.

Med de färdigheter du får kan du skapa webbplatser och appar som tillför värde, funktion och skönhet till alla onlineupplevelser. Du kommer att kunna bygga dynamiska webbsidor, integrera webbtjänster och implementera interaktiva mediaapplikationer. Som junior webbutvecklare ansvarar du för att förverkliga de grafiska rekommendationerna från UX-designers genom HTML- och CSS-kod. Du kommer att kunna skapa en webbplats som uppfyller tillgänglighetsstandarder, och du kommer att veta hur man använder responsiva designtekniker för att anpassa sidor för olika enheter.

Utöka dina kunskaper om CSS-syntax och lär dig hur du använder sprites, skuggor och floats i dina designer. Lär dig om viktiga datavetenskapliga begrepp som booleska datatyper, villkor, loopar, matriser och kartor. Och du kommer att kunna skriva program som hanterar komplexa beslut med hjälp av booleska, jämförelse- och logiska operatorer. Slutligen får du lära dig mer om de populära ramverken Django och React, och du kommer att förstå hur man bygger en fullständig applikation med dessa verktyg.

Webbutveckling med PHP

PHP webbutveckling är ett kraftfullt skriptspråk som enkelt kombineras med HTML och andra webbtekniker för att skapa dynamiska webbplatser, webbapplikationer och mobilappar. Det är lätt för nybörjare att lära sig och erbjuder avancerade funktioner för professionella programmerare. Det är också ett flexibelt språk som erbjuder stöd för många databasalternativ, inklusive SQLite och MySQL.

PHP är ett programmeringsspråk för serversidan, vilket innebär att det körs på webbservern och skickas till webbläsaren som HTML. Detta gör det mycket säkert och förhindrar användare från att se den faktiska koden. PHP integreras också väl med andra tekniker, vilket gör att utvecklare kan bygga komplexa webbplatslösningar med en kombination av ramverk och CMS (innehållshanteringssystem). Vissa språk försämras med tiden, men php utvecklas ständigt tillsammans med modernare teknik. Detta gör att PHP kan hålla jämna steg med förändringar i branschen och erbjuda ny funktionalitet som skulle vara omöjlig för andra språk att implementera.

Det finns ett antal fördelar med att använda PHP för php-webbutveckling, inklusive ett stort bibliotek med gratis komponenter och verktyg och en snabb inlärningskurva. Det är också plattformsoberoende och körs på Mac, Linux och Windows. Det stöder också en mängd olika ramverk, vilket kan minska utvecklingstiden och göra det lättare att leverera projekt enligt schema.

PHP:s syntax är enkel och bekant för de flesta programmerare, där varje kodrad börjar med ?php och slutar med semikolon (;). Variabler kan deklareras som sträng, heltal, flottör eller associativa matriser. Konstanter kan definieras med funktionen define() och används för att hålla värden som inte kommer att ändras, t.ex. sidans titel.

Så här kommer du igång med utveckling av webbappar

Webbapplikationsutveckling är processen för att skapa programvara som fungerar via ett webbläsargränssnitt. Den stora skillnaden mellan detta och utveckling av mobilappar är att en webbapp kan fungera fullt ut utan att behöva installeras på användarens enhet, t.ex. en smartphone eller surfplatta. För att börja utveckla din webbapplikation är det första steget att göra lite efterforskningar om det problem som din app försöker lösa. Att få insikter om problemets storlek och konkurrenskraften hos de lösningar som redan finns kommer att hjälpa till att informera den tekniska riktningen för din produkt.

När du har slutfört denna undersökning måste du börja utforma din webbapplikation. Detta steg kan göras med penna och papper eller med ett onlineverktyg som låter dig skapa wireframes och prototyper. En wireframe är en strukturerad, datorgenererad skiss av din webbapplikation som visar hur appen kommer att flöda. Ett prototypverktyg tillför interaktivitet till detta och låter dig testa funktionaliteten i din app.

Om du inte har budget för att anställa ett team av heltidsutvecklare kan det vara klokt att arbeta med en tjänsteleverantör som är specialiserad på utveckling av webbappar. Det garanterar att du får en högkvalitativ, skräddarsydd lösning som är anpassad efter dina behov. Du kan hitta ansedda tjänsteleverantörer genom att utforska deras portföljer, fallstudier och vittnesmål på deras webbplats. Om du letar efter ett specialiserat team kan du överväga att använda en plattform som Upwork som erbjuder kontrollerade frilansare med beprövad expertis inom området.

WordPress-utveckling – en guide för nybörjare

WordPress är ett mångsidigt och ständigt utvecklande CMS som driver mer än 40 % av alla webbplatser på internet. Det är användarvänligt, med inbyggda plugins och inställningar som passar användare på alla erfarenhetsnivåer. Det är också sökmotorvänligt, så att användarna kan optimera sina webbplatser för SEO och organisk synlighet.

Som ett resultat är det ett attraktivt alternativ för utvecklare att lära sig och specialisera sig på plattformen. Oavsett om du utvecklar för kärnan, teman eller plugins finns det flera koncept som varje WordPress-utvecklare bör bekanta sig med. Dessa inkluderar krokar, ett objektorienterat programmeringsramverk som registrerar funktioner som ska anropas vid vissa punkter under exekvering av kod i Core, Teman eller Plugins. Det finns två typer av krokar: Åtgärder och filter. Med åtgärder kan du lägga till en sidoeffekt till en kärnfunktion, medan filter låter dig fånga upp och modifiera värden.

Ett annat koncept att tänka på är MySQL, ett relationellt databashanteringssystem med öppen källkod som hanterar in- och utdata för CMS. Det är viktigt för en WordPress-utvecklare att känna till funktionerna i MySQL så att de kan hantera webbplatsens innehåll och data på rätt sätt.

För att utveckla för en WordPress-webbplats rekommenderas att du skapar en lokal utvecklingsmiljö. På så sätt kan du testa och felsöka ditt arbete utan att påverka produktionsmiljöerna. Du behöver en textredigerare för att tillämpa dina koder, en FTP-klient för att överföra filer och en staging-server för att genomföra testning och utveckling av webbplatsen. Dessutom bör du använda ett versionsverktyg som Git eller Mercurial för att hålla reda på ändringar som gjorts i din kod.

Fördelar och nackdelar med att använda WordPress-plugins

Varför ta kurser i webbutveckling?

WordPress plugins är tilläggsprogram som ger funktionalitet till din webbplats utan behov av omfattande kodningskunskaper. Med hjälp av plugins kan du uppgradera och stärka din webbplats med viktiga funktioner som bloggfunktioner, integration av sociala medier, kontaktformulär, evenemangskalendrar, videogallerier, e-postmarknadsföringsverktyg etc.

Det bästa med plugins är att de är relativt prisvärda, särskilt jämfört med att anlita en utvecklare för att uppnå liknande funktioner. Detta beror på att ett plugins produktionskostnader sprids ut bland alla som köper det, medan du bär hela kostnaden när du anlitar en utvecklare. En stor fördel med plugins, förutom att de är prisvärda, är att de kan installeras snabbt och enkelt. Allt du behöver göra är att gå till den officiella plugin-katalogen, söka efter det plugin du vill ha och klicka på Installera och aktivera. Du kan också installera plugins genom att ladda upp en ZIP-fil till din wp-content/plugins-mapp via FTP (om du är bekväm med att göra detta).

För att undvika dessa problem, ladda bara ner plugins från ansedda källor som den officiella WordPress-katalogen och premiumkatalogsidor. Du bör också alltid läsa recensioner och vara uppmärksam på hur länge det var sedan ett plugin uppdaterades. Det är också smart att testa ett plugin på en staging-version av din webbplats innan du fattar ett slutgiltigt beslut.